No upgrade available yet for my phone version. Would someone who has updated like to check this:

In the Calendar application, set an appointment with an alarm for a few minutes in the future.

Turn off the phone, then turn it back on.

Don't open the Calendar app, and see if the alarm will sound.

With R2B02, the alarm will not sound. You have to open the Calendar app after restarting the phone in order for the the alarms to get activated.
